Scat thinks he's in the catbird seat when he comes up with a surefire idea for a new cola drink and hooks up with a high-powered marketing manager to launch the product. But when his untrustworthy roommate Sneaky Pete steals his idea, all bets are off.

I really really liked Syrup. I finished in only 3 days, but it wasn't as long as the 294 pages would lead you to believe what with huge margins and so many stylized paragraph headers. Maxx Barry's style of corporate humor started here, and backstabbing, and is it romance is it not, kept it moving. I never thought advertising could be anything but soul crushing. He even did a great job at portraying the nerds in editing, and the artists in film. returnreturnAfter reading Syrup I tried watching the movie but I turned it off not even half-way as it was so bad. Maybe having it not be Coke in the film made that much different? It just seemed weak sauce. So read this one and keep the DVD on the shelf.
